Key Responsibilities:
Provide cover for absent teachers, delivering engaging and interactive lessons.
Support pupils' learning and development through one-on-one assistance and group activities.
Foster a positive and inclusive classroom environment, promoting respect and cooperation.
Assist with classroom management, ensuring a safe and orderly learning space.
